Metallic faced – wire mesh – retaining wall solution: Geotrel\u00ae<\/h2>\n

Geotrel\u00ae is a solution used for the construction of mechanically stabilised earth walls (MSE). It consists of stacked welded wire elements that serve as the facing of an engineered soil volume. Geotrel\u00ae is otherwise known as a wire mesh retaining wall solution.<\/p>\n

The soil volume consists of a layered matrix of high-strength geosynthetic \u201cstrip\u201d soil reinforcements and compacted select backfill. The cornerstone of Geoquest’s innovation and R&D lies in our wide selection of industry-certified geosynthetic soil strip reinforcements, welded wire facing elements and connections.<\/p>\n

The GeoTrel\u00ae system is one of the most cost-effective solutions for reinforced soil structures. This is due to the fact that the wire mesh retaining wall facing panels are lightweight and do not require any lifting or bracing equipment. They require less lead time for delivery, so construction can begin sooner. They can be easily trimmed or modified in the field to quickly fit any geometric situation. No concrete levelling pad is needed. The material and soil reinforcement connections provide superior durability against differential settlement, erosion, impact, and seismic activity.<\/p>\n

Technical Features<\/h3>\n

The GeoTrel\u2122 system is composed of geosynthetic reinforcing strips attached by patented connectors to a wire mesh retaining wall panel facing.<\/p>\n
